From: Daniel Wagner <daniel.wag...@bmw-carit.de> --- Makefile.am | 6 ++++++ dundee/dundee.conf | 23 +++++++++++++++++++++++ 2 files changed, 29 insertions(+), 0 deletions(-) create mode 100644 dundee/dundee.conf
diff --git a/Makefile.am b/Makefile.am index da456ed..742bde9 100644 --- a/Makefile.am +++ b/Makefile.am @@ -659,6 +659,12 @@ dundee_dundee_SOURCES = $(gdbus_sources) \ dundee_dundee_LDADD = $(builtin_libadd) @GLIB_LIBS@ @DBUS_LIBS@ @CAPNG_LIBS@ -ldl +if DATAFILES + +dist_dbusconf_DATA += dundee/dundee.conf + +endif + endif noinst_PROGRAMS += gatchat/gsmdial gatchat/test-server gatchat/test-qcdm diff --git a/dundee/dundee.conf b/dundee/dundee.conf new file mode 100644 index 0000000..de79dd5 --- /dev/null +++ b/dundee/dundee.conf @@ -0,0 +1,23 @@ +<!-- This configuration file specifies the required security policies + for oFono dundee (DUN) daemon to work. --> + +<!DOCTYPE busconfig PUBLIC "-//freedesktop//DTD D-BUS Bus Configuration 1.0//EN" + "http://www.freedesktop.org/standards/dbus/1.0/busconfig.dtd"> +<busconfig> + + <!-- ../system.conf have denied everything, so we just punch some holes --> + + <policy user="root"> + <allow own="org.ofono.dundee"/> + <allow send_destination="org.ofono.dundee"/> + </policy> + + <policy at_console="true"> + <allow send_destination="org.ofono.dundee"/> + </policy> + + <policy context="default"> + <deny send_destination="org.ofono.dundee"/> + </policy> + +</busconfig> -- 1.7.8.2.302.g17b4 _______________________________________________ ofono mailing list ofono@ofono.org http://lists.ofono.org/listinfo/ofono